I'm trying to update my OTRS Win based from 3.2.2 to 3.3.4 but something seems to go wrong.....
Installation complete with no error but, when i try to login as agent or customer the authentication is ok (from otrs.log) but a page with "internal error notification" is displayed....
Where is the problem?
I tried to update from 3.3.1 to 3.3.4 and all go right....
Can anyone help me?

I don't know. Because the standard documentation says:
Performing minor level upgrades on Windows
Minor upgrades (from OTRS 3.2 to OTRS 3.3) take a little more time as there is also a database upgrade step involved. The installer will detect this and will automatically perform the upgrade for you. After installation you should still perform steps 12, 13 and 14 of the 'regular' upgrading section.
Please note that if you have any additional packages such as Feature Add-Ons installed on your OTRS system, you'll need to upgrade these as well. Make sure you obtain these before you start the upgrade. After upgrade is complete you can upgrade these packages via the Package Installer Web GUI. Packages from the 'standard' repositories such as Survey, FAQ and ITSM can be upgraded from the Package Manager after the framework upgrade is complete.
